Cash Flow From Assets
The total amount of money being transferred into and out of a company's assets, indicating the company's financial health and operational efficiency.
Operating Cash Flow
The cash generated by a company's normal business operations, reflecting its ability to generate sufficient cash to meet its needs.
Net New Borrowing
Net new borrowing is the difference between the amounts a company borrows and repays during a specific period, reflecting changes in its debt level.
Net New Equity
The difference between equity capital raised by issuing new shares and the equity capital reduced by buying back shares.
